I am making my friend watch the new Superman show with me and we just watched the most recent episode with Doctor Ivo. At the end, Jimmy is sad because his two best friends walk off all romantically into the sunset. I think nothing describes difference between the aroace and allo experience better than our very different responses to that scene.
My response was that Jimmy’s needs as a friend were clearly being disregarded in favor of the “more important” romantic feelings developing between Clark and Lois. And despite him shipping the two of them, it doesn’t change that it always hurts when you get third wheeled or left out by your closest friends. But I was confident that once the romantic tension settled and the three of them had a chance to talk, Lois and Clark would start making space for their friend again.
Meanwhile, my allosexual friend’s response was that “they need to give Jimmy somebody.” That the way to cure his sadness was to give him a romantic partner. Which was a response that shocked me, considering that my friend is very on board with my desire to maintain our close friendship after their marriage while not pursuing a romantic relationship myself.
And I cannot stress enough that finding a romantic partner cannot be the only solution to feeling sad when your best friends get together. What kind of message does that send to asexual or aromantic people? That you will lose all your friends to romance and you won’t have any fulfilling relationships yourself unless you also get with the program?
I am curious to see which direction the show takes this, but Jimmy seems like a prime candidate for either ace or aro representation. I hope that this can be a moment to help people untrain the knee-jerk response that romance isn’t a one-size-fits-all solution to relationship ills.

The original prince of guitar is undoubtedly this man, Led Zeppelin's Jimmy Page. The length of his arms and legs, the way he held his guitar …… Everything about him was cool, and he was admired by men and women of all ages around the world.
Tumblr media
Peter Frampton was popular as an idol during the “hard” era of the 1960s, and later had a string of hits with Humble Pie and as a solo artist. Peter Frampton is still active today after many twists and turns. He used to be cute.
Tumblr media
The late Matthew Ashman (right), with his beautiful mohawk, and the members of Bow Wow Wow. John Frusciante, formerly of the Red Hot Chili Peppers, was an admirer of Ashman's.
Tumblr media
The Prince of Glam is, after all, Marc Bolan of T. Rex. He was popular for his fine permed hair and slender, sparkling fashion. He lived with witches, died prematurely in a car accident, and there's no shortage of legends about him.
Tumblr media
Paul Simonon (third from left) is the most legitimately good-looking member of The Clash, with each member having a different charm. His two sons, Louis and Claude, are also models!
Tumblr media
Nick Heyward of Haircut One Hundred, drew a lot of cheers wearing an Aran jumper from enthusiastic female fans and caused a whirlwind in the genre of Funka Latina. Even now that he has become an old man, he still looks somewhat cute.
Tumblr media
Paul Weller, the dashing, fashionable leader of The Style Council with Mick Talbot (left), who appeared at The Jam and became a solo artist and an influence to Oasis and Ocean Colour Scene.
Tumblr media
The uncle who co-wrote Band Aid's “Do They Know It's Christmas” with Bob Geldof? No, no, it's Midge Ure, the “Bearded Prince” of the Ultravox era.
Tumblr media
Scottish bard Mike Scott's cut from his Waterboys days. Many girls were attracted to Mike's appearance more than his deep traditional sound at that time.
Tumblr media
Edwyn Collins was the frontman of Orange Juice. He may not have a beautiful appearance, but his unique guitar sound is still as appealing today as it was in the past.
